Organization is Key

A systematic approach to What Skills Do You Need To Be A Video Editor can save you time:

  • Folder Hierarchies: Keep raw footage, edited segments, and project files labelled for quick retrieval.
  • File Naming Conventions: Use consistent names to avoid mishaps.

Neglecting Sound Quality

Even visually stunning video can suffer if the audio is inconsistent.

  • Tip: Prioritize background music selection to maintain high-quality sound.
